Vertical flow air treatment unit

Healthcare establishments • Industries and research

Our units enable :

  • regulation and control

    of air pressure

  • regulation and control

    of air temperature and humidity

  • complete air treatment

    of a clean room by a complex filtration system

  • Air flow from 1000 m3/h to 20000 m3/h

  • Available static pressure from 50 to 1200 Pa.

  • Three operating modes

    • Fresh air + recycling,
    • All fresh air
    • All recycling

Nominal flow Supply air flow range refrigeration capacity Heating power Dimensions Length x Depth x Height (mm) Weight (Kg)
1000
1100 m3/h 700 to 1500 m3/h 12 Kwatts 13 Kwatts 1430 x 630 x 1960 320
2000
2100 m3/h 1500 to 2700 m3/h 22 Kwatts 24 Kwatts 1430 x 840 x 1960 370
4000
3500 m3/h 2700 to 4250 m3/h 36 Kwatts 41 Kwatts 1560 x 970 x 1960 420
6000
5700 m3/h 4250 to 7000 m3/h 60 Kwatts 67 Kwatts 2020 x 970 x 1960 560
8000
7000 m3/h 6500 to 8500 m3/h 72 Kwatts 82 Kwatts 2020 x 970 x 1960 590
10000
9500 m3/h 8000 to 10000 m3/h 98 Kwatts 111 Kwatts 2820 x 970 x 1960 650
12000
11000 m3/h 10000 to 14000 m3/h 115 Kwatts 129 Kwatts 3030 x 970 x 1960 780
16000
14000 m3/h 13000 to 17000 m3/h 144 Kwatts 164 Kwatts 3870 x 970 x 1960 1010
24000
22000 m3/h 16000 to 28000 m3/h 230 Kwatts 258 Kwatts 5470 x 970 x 1960 1370

Calculation basis for air handling units :
Nominal air flow rate – 100% fresh air – Summer fresh air: 32°C – 40% – Cooling coil outlet: 11°C – 99% – Winter fresh air: -7°C – 90% – Heating coil outlet: 28°C

Dimensions and weight:
The width corresponds to the treatment module with a small electrical module (add 210 mm with a large electrical module); the weight indications are averages based on different selections

The characteristics indicated in this table are given for information only and may vary according to customer demand.

THE FEATURES THAT MAKE THE DIFFERENCE
COMPLIANT WITH STANDARDS: EN 1886 / NF S 90-351 / EN 13053 +A1 / BPF / ISO 14644
  • ALUMINUM PROFILE frame, with rupture of the THERMAL BRIDGE

  • Double skin paneling with cast joints,

    exterior in painted sheet steel and tstainless steel inner sheet with compression closure.

  • Very advanced thermal and sound insulation,

    panel thickness 42mm with stone wool insulation of 90kg/m3 density guaranteeing the absence of external condensation and excellent acoustic comfort. Fire classification A1 – incombustible EN 13 501 -1

  • Centrifugal fan, EC motor with external rotor direct coupling,

    ensuring high efficiency and no pollution due to belt wear.

  • Constant air flow control based on filter clogging

  • Switching duration between cold exchanger or evaporator 2,5 m/s top

  • Stainless steel condensate and water collection pan (consistent with the recommendations of the standard NF S 90-351) April 2013

  • Static pressures available from 50 to 1200 Pa

    to combat pressure losses from air networks and from absolute filtration units.

  • Three operating modes:

    fresh air + recirculated air, all fresh air or all recirculated air.

  • Adjustment of fresh or extract air flow rates

    to obtain the desired pressure level in the premises

  • Advanced air filtration,

    Three-stage, adapted to the required dust class

  • Precise integrated temperature regulation whatever the external conditions:

    • Cooling mode: the cooling capacity is provided by a direct expansion condensing unit or by a chilled water network • Heating mode: the heating capacity is provided by electric heaters or by a hot water network

  • Efficient regulation of relative humidity:

    • Dehumidification by condensation on the cooling coil • Humidification by steam generator (optional)
